What is recovery?

Recovery is a form of exercise where you jump up and down to a mini trampoline called rebound. The best known benefit of recovery is that it stimulates the lymphatic system to flow and drain which is important because the lymphatic system has no pump like the heart. Stagnant lymph nodes means trapped toxins.

Recovery is a low -impact workout with high -impact benefits. Bounce only a few minutes a day can be more effective, then spending more time on higher workouts.

NASA’s study for recovery

In the 1980s NASA did a government study funded by government comparing operation with recovery. The research was done to learn ways to keep astronauts as healthier as possible.

NASA found that the recovery is 68% more than oxygen efficient than other forms of exercise.

NASA found that 10 minutes of recovery provide the same cardiovascular benefits as 30 minuteswith less pressure on the body. They also found that recovery increases endurance and endurance. By bounce, NASA discovered that gravitational attraction strengthens muscles and bones without stressing the joints. They thought they had recovered a real full -body workout.

Benefits from recovery:

  • It stimulates the lymphatic detoxification system-hello and less cellulite! Only 5 minutes can rinse the lymphatic system.
  • Stimulates and improves digestion.
  • It improves your metabolic rate.
  • It increases the production of white blood cells that fight foreign invaders such as viruses and bacteria in your body. Some information shows that by bounce for just 2 minutes, you can triple the amount of white blood cells!
  • It improves blood circulation and heart rate, while increasing oxygen intake and strengthening the heart and lungs.
  • It improves muscle tone and enhances the legs, ends and muscles of the core at the same time.
  • Soft to joints-knees, ankles and rear in particular. It is perfect if you experience joint pain from aerobic exercise.
  • It improves balance.
  • Improves bone density, bone strength and Reduces bone absorption.
  • Reinforces and tightens the pelvic floor.
  • Encourages weight loss and rTrains BMI (Body mass index) The muscle ratio to fat can be improved.
  • Has one positive effect on insulin resistance.
  • It releases endorphins!
  • It can improve vision by increasing blood flow to the eye, as well as the rinsing of harmful toxins that contribute to poor eyesight away from the eye. It is also known to relieve pressure on the eye.
  • Low risk of injury making the right type of exercise for older adults.

Tips for repetitions:

  • Start slowly. Small bounce and movements are still very effective.
  • Rebellion in music. Choose 2-5 minutes songs and set a goal. Start with 2 minutes and edit. Remember that even 2 minutes of bounce can achieve many of the benefits mentioned above.
  • When you feel more comfortable, start turning in the middle for additional training and movement.
  • Pumping the arms can help with the strength as well as the flow of lymph nodes.
  • Drink a lot of water for the rest of the day so that the lymphatic fluid moves out without recycling.
  • Focus on breathing deeply as bounce. The more oxygen you inhale the more benefits you notice.
  • Dance! The more movement the better!
  • If you are leaking, wear a lingerie lining. It makes things much easier and remember, if this is a problem, then your pelvic floor needs attention and this is a great way to do this.
